The head portion of one of the main characters in the painting was digitally brushed, and a piece of symphony by Czech composer Bedřich Smetana was added to the video. The brushwork was done in Procreate, and the audio and video portions were edited in Adobe Audition and Premiere Pro, respectively. The final render was created in Adobe After Effects.

The book 'Rembrandt's Night Watch: Its History and Adventures' borrowed from the NYU Bobst Library, was acquired, and the reading has commenced. Additional research about the painting and daily life in 17th century Amsterdam are ongoing simultaneously.
